Unbalanced connection
Depending on the speaker system you want to use, connect the corresponding PRE
OUT (RCA) jacks of the unit to the amplifier with audio pin cables (RCA unbalanced
cables).
• We recommend using a power amplifier with volume control bypass (or without volume control circuit).

Connecting subwoofers

Connect the subwoofers (with built-in amplifier) to the PRE OUT jacks of the unit.
Select a balanced (XLR) or an unbalanced (RCA) connection depending on the input
jacks available on your subwoofer.
• The XLR jacks and RCA jacks output the same signals.
• You can also connect up to 2 subwoofers (with built-in amplifier) to the unit. When using 2 subwoofers,
configure the "Layout (Subwoofer)" setting (p.126) in the "Setup" menu after connecting the power cable to
an AC wall outlet.
Caution
• To prevent the generation of loud noises or abnormal sounds, make sure you remove the power cable
of the unit and turn off the subwoofer before making connections.
Balanced connection
Connect the subwoofers (with built-in amplifier) to the SUBWOOFER PREOUT (XLR)
1–2 jacks of the unit with XLR balanced cables.
• Before connecting XLR balanced cables, refer to the instruction manual of your subwoofer and verify that
its XLR jacks are compatible with the pin assignments of the unit (p.29).
